What will you be doing?
As a Sanctions Compliance team member in GFC, you will:
Assist in the ongoing development, administration, and implementation of the Firm's economic sanctions compliance program
Review and investigate escalated payments and/or transactions identified for potential matches to sanctions lists; ensure prompt handling and response
Address sanctions related queries from first line risk, business, and operations groups with respect to sanctioned products and related risks
Support reviews of highly sensitive client and transaction information, documenting results and escalating as necessary
Assist with ongoing maintenance and review of economic sanctions policies and procedures
Coordinate with the Risk Assessment team on the yearly economic sanctions Risk Assessment
Conduct ad hoc due diligence projects arising from the administration of the economic sanctions program
Assist with responding to regulatory exams and inquiries and internal audits, including overseeing document productions
